Job description
The Operator/Assembler, under close supervision, does electronic, electromechanical or mechanical assembly by performing the following duties:
Disassembly, cleaning, troubleshooting, overhaul, repair and assembly of aircraft components, assemblies and accessories to ensure that units meet specifications, tolerances, and customer order requirements.
SUMMARY OF DUTIES
• Works from blueprints, production/assembly instructions, parts lists, diagrams and verbal instructions to assemble, wire and install subassembly and assembly units.
• Accurately interpret component maintenance manuals, service bulletins, writing diagrams, system schematics, drawings, engineering orders, and other documents from both the customer and company.
• Utilizes small hand tools such as soldering irons, wire strippers, crimpers, wrenches, screwdrivers, pliers, and hammers.
• Works with balancing and grinding machines to assemble modular engines
• Works with cleaning materials to disassemble modules for inspection purposes.
• Measures parts to determine tolerances, using precision measuring instruments such as micrometers, calipers, gauges and scales.
• Inspects, tests, and adjusts completed units to ensure that units meet specifications, tolerances, and customer order requirements.
• Requests parts and material necessary to complete jobs using ERP system.
• Receive and inspect incoming material to ensure the order is accurate.
